Crypto Market Steady Amid Trump's Iran Comments
The cryptocurrency market held steady on Tuesday as investors digested President Donald Trump's latest remarks on Iran negotiations.
Bitcoin briefly approached $65,000 but failed to secure a clear breakout, with trading volume falling 12% over the last 24 hours. Ethereum topped $1,900 and consolidated, while XRP and Dogecoin lagged behind.
Cryptocurrency-related stocks sold off, with MSTR and BMNR closing down 5.28% and 2.35%, respectively. Over $200 million was liquidated from the market in the last 24 hours, predominantly in bullish long positions, according to Coinglass data.
